Gas Chromatography Demonstration. In gas chromatography, the mobile phase is a carrier gas, usually helium, which carries a mixture through the column. Gc (gas chromatography) sci vis lab. The mobile phase carries the sample through a packed or a capillary column that separates the sample’s components based on their ability to partition between the mobile phase and the stationary phase.
